Zamalek Prepares for Crucial Clash Against Kenyan Police
The Zamalek club’s first football team, led by Portuguese Jose Gomez, is preparing for a crucial clash against the Kenyan Police team in the round of 32 competition of the African Confederation Cup for the 2024-2025 season at the Nyayo National Stadium.
Zamalek Match Date Against Kenya Police
The opening whistle for Zamalek’s match against Kenyan team Police in the first leg of the round of 32 of the African Confederation Cup will sound at 3pm Egypt time next Saturday.

The Kenyan Police match is the first appearance of the contracts that Zamalek signed during the current summer transfer period, in preparation for the new football season 2024-2025, with the aim of competing for local and continental titles in the tournaments it participates in.
Zamalek Deal in Summer Transfers
During the current summer transfer period, Zamalek officially ended its contract with 4 signings: Palestinian Omar Farag from the ranks of Swedish AIK for 4 years, Mohamed Hamdi from the ranks of Enppi, Moroccan Mahmoud Benteke for one season, and the young Senegalese Sidi Ndiaye for 4 seasons.

Conrad, a Saudi winger, also arrived in Cairo today to undergo a medical examination and sign a fifth contract with the team.
